Eggless Chess Cookies

Ingredients

  • Butter - 17.6 oz
  • Salt - ½ teaspoon
  • Orange zest - ½ piece
  • Wheat Flour - 23.8 oz
  • Powdered Sugar - 8.5 oz
  • Cocoa Powder - 2.6 oz

Step by Step guide

Step 1

Mix the butter, salt, powdered sugar, and orange zest well. Divide the mixture into two parts.

Step 2

Sift 300 g of flour and cocoa into one part and knead the dough. If the dough crumbles and doesn't want to form a ball, add 1 tablespoon of cold water. Form a ball and refrigerate for 30 minutes.

Step 3

Sift 375 g of flour into the second part and knead the dough. Form a ball and refrigerate for 30 minutes.

Step 4

Take 1/5 of the chocolate dough and leave it in the refrigerator, remove the rest.

Step 5

Roll out the chocolate dough into a rectangle 1 cm thick. Take the white dough out of the refrigerator and roll it into a rectangle of the same size. Brush the chocolate rectangle with cold water and place the white one on top. Cut a 1 cm wide strip from the long side of the resulting rectangle. Cut another strip of the same size from the rectangle and connect it to the first one, brushing with cold water, white side to black, and black to white.

Step 6

Take the remaining chocolate dough out of the refrigerator. Roll it out as thinly as possible. Brush with cold water and wrap the resulting chess log.

Step 7

Cut pieces about 1 cm from the log and place them on a baking sheet. Bake for 10 minutes at 392°F.
